SECTION I: These activities are REQUIRED for qualification.  Please check all that apply and be sure to attach the requested support materials. Deadline for submission of application: July 15.


1. Increase membership through one of the following ways:  NOTE: Submit a membership list to the NCTE Affiliate Office in the spring of the previous year and in the year of the award. The Affiliate Office will provide information on your membership count in June.

_____increase membership in the affiliate by 5% during a year; 3% if the affiliate has 300 or more members


_____increase of 5% of NCTE members in the affiliate


_____maintain current membership AND complete an additional activity from SECTION II

2. Publish a particular affiliate communications instrument at least twice a year (e.g. your newsletter or Web page). Attach two different issues of the communications instrument to be considered.

3. Conduct at least one program event in professional development in the English language arts for affiliate members. This may be a workshop, conference, study group, or other program. Attach a brief description and any supporting materials, such as an agenda or flier.

4. Register for and attend at least two affiliate sponsored activities at the NCTE annual Convention in November (e.g. Affiliate Roundtable Breakfast, Affiliate Workshop, SCOA sponsored concurrent sessions, Affiliate Representatives Meeting). Attach a list of participants and activities attended.

5. Complete the NCTE affiliate report forms by the July 15 deadline for this award. See Annual Affiliate Report Checklist mailed to affiliate presidents and liaison officers in May of the year of the award.

6. In addition to the Affiliate Excellence Award, apply to at least one other awards program sponsored by SCOA and/or SLATE: e.g. Affiliate Multicultural Program Award, NCTE Fund Teachers for the Dream Affiliate Award, Affiliate Newsletter Award, Affiliate Journal Award, NCTE/SLATE Intellectual Freedom Award (National and/or State, Regional, and Provincial). Attach copy of application.

7. Participate with at least one delegate in NCTE's regional leadership conference, when offered in alternate years. Attach name(s) of delegate(s) and date/place of conference.

8. Present the supporting materials in an organized, labeled loose-leaf binder or accordian folder. Include a table of contents.


SECTION II: Each affiliate applying for the award must complete at least FOUR of the activities listed below in addition to the REQUIRED activities in SECTION I.  Please check all that apply and be sure to attach the requested support materials.


1. Implement and maintain a plan for affiliate activities that incorporates cultural diversity and inclusion in the language arts profession. Attach a brief description and include any supporting materials.


2. Publish a different form of communications instrument IN ADDITION TO the communications instrument in REQUIRED activity #2. Please include sample of additional communications instrument.

3. As an affiliate, nominate at least one member of the affiliate for an NCTE office or nominating committee. Attach a copy of the letter of recommendation and/or nomination form submitted to NCTe.

4. Participate in SLATE and/or legislative and/or non partisan policy making activities during the year. Attach a brief description and include any supporting materials.

5. Participate in a project or activity directly involved with curriculum development, either through the affiliate or through local or state education agencies. Attach a brief description and include any supporting materials.

6. Develop and carry out a program or activity that directly involves members of the local community in English language arts activities. Attach a brief description and include any supporting materials.

7.  Create an affiliate strategic plan for multiple years that includes an annual budget. Please attach a copy of the plan and budget. If a strategic plan is already in place, please attach an updated annual budget and a report on progress on goals for the past year.
